Transaction 2f596bb7946683d3aa6ea642cf4e04504996efd3b089478e56c17ac4bfb9dc67
1 Input
1 Output
-
2f596bb7946683d3aa6ea642cf4e04504996efd3b089478e56c17ac4bfb9dc67:0
- value
- 115304
- script pubkey
- OP_0 OP_PUSHBYTES_20 d81bce28d718da6813332659c6779559ea18f482
- address
- bc1qmqduu2xhrrdxsyenyevuvau4t84p3ayzmwaa9j